Police Arrest Wrong-Way Driver for DUI after Crash in Ventura

 
VENTURA, CA (May 10, 2023) Adrian Garcia was arrested for DUI after a wrong-way crash on 101 Freeway in Ventura early Sunday morning.
 
The crash happened just before 2:00 a.m. on May 7, near Telephone Road. According to the California Highway Patrol, the 22-year-old suspect from Ventura was driving a 2002 Mitsubishi Galant north on the southbound side of the freeway.
 
Officers attempted to forcibly stop the Mitsubishi, but Garcia continued to flee, even after being struck by a CHP vehicle.
 
A 1998 Toyota Avalon that was traveling southbound was forced to swerve off the road to avoid hitting them. It then went off the side of the road near the Telephone Road off-ramp. The driver suffered minor injuries.
 
The Mitsubishi continued to travel toward oncoming cars on the freeway. It then became disabled after Garcia attempted to turn through the center median.
 
A Ventura County Sheriff’s Office deputy responded to the area and took Garcia into custody.
 
Garcia was booked into the Ventura County Main Jail to await charges for driving under the influence of alcohol causing injury and other felony charges. He is being held on a $50,000 bail.
 
An investigation is underway.
